MANKO PARIS

The new MOMA Group restaurants opens its doors in the former Drouot auction room (where the film Fauteuils d’orchestre was shot), at 15 avenue Montaigne. Never before has the most beautiful avenue in the Golden Triangle hosted such a spot so predestined for success and well-named…
The spot is baptized ‘Manko’ in homage and wink to the Inca legend “Manco Capac” son of the Sun God, founder of the Inca people.
